Analysis Of Suitable Cherry Tomato Cultivated In Suzhou Region And Tomato's Weak Light Resistance

In order to select the suitable varieties of cherry tomato planted in Suzhou,the introduction and selection of a number of local cherry tomatoes as test materials,their growth,development and yield were analyzed.Further study of shading treatment on cherry tomato was carried to be determined.The results showed:(1)In order to elect chilling-resistant variety of cherry tomato,'FS1524','Lvbaoshi 1#','Fengzhu','Aizhu','Jinzhu' were used as materials,their growth and fruit output were studied.It suggested that growth of 'Jinzhu' was in best condition among the five varieties,followed by ' Aizhu',and 'Fengzhu',however,growth of 'FS1524' was showed the lowest,followed by 'Lvbaoshi 1#'.Under treatment of weak light,shoot biomass of five cherry tomato varieties were all decreased,and especially in 'Jinzhu',followed by 'Aizhu'.Decrease degree of shoot biomass of FS1524 was showed in the least condition.First ear fruit yield and second ear fruit yield of'FS1524' were showed the highest.First ear fruit yield of 'Lvbaoshi 1#' was only less than those of 'FS1524'.Second ear fruit yield of 'Aizhu' was only less than those of'FS1524'.Shading reduced the fruit output of ' Lvbaoshi 1#' and ' FS1524 '.(2)In order to select the weak-light tolerance of cherry tomato varieties,' FS 1524','Lvbaoshi 1#','Fengzhu','Aizhu',' Jinzhu' were used for the spring material,effects of weak light on plant growth and fruit yield were studied.In the seedling stage,'Jinzhu' growed best,followed by 'Lvbaoshi 1#' again followed by 'FS1524';however,'Aizhu'growed worst,followed by "Fengzhu".Shading led to overgrowth of ' Aizhu ' and'Fengzhu'.Shading significantly decreased the chlorophyll content of five varieties,of which 'Fengzhu' and 'inzhu' chlorophyll content decreased significantly,and followed by 'FS1524' chlorophyll content.Under the shading treatment,the cherry tomato'FS1524' fruit weight(the first spike and the second spike fruit average weight)decreased the most,followed by 'Lvbaoshi 1#,and 'Fengzhu' fruit weight decreased in the least,followed by ' Aizhu '.Shading significantly decreased the yield of the first spike fruit,which is most obvious effect of FS1524 fruit production,followed by'Fengzhu',again followed by 'Lvbaoshi 1#';and 'Aizhu' production decreased in the leaset,followed by "Jinzhu".Long term shading had no significant effect on the fruit water content,but the vitamin C content of the fruit was affected.50%shading treatment increased contents of vitamin C in the five tomato fruit.The "Jinzhu" and "Aizhu" improve the most significantly;and 70%shading further increased vitamin C content of the' Fengzhu',' Jinzhu ' and ' FS1524 ',and vitamin C content of ' Aizhu ' and'Lvbaoshi 1#' significantly decreased.The effect of long term shading on total sugar and acid content of fruit was obvious.50%shading treatment decreased sugar content of' Aizhu' significantly,and 70%shading further decreased its content.Shading treatments had no significant effect on titration acid content of fruit ' Aizhu';50%shading had not significantly effect on total soluble sugar content of ' Fengzhu ',and 70%shading significantly increased the total sugar content in ' Fengzhu ',shading treatment were significantly improved 'Fengzhu' fruit titratable acid content.Shading treatment has little effect on the total sugar content of 'Lvbaoshi 1#',but significantly increased its titratable acid content.Shading treatment did not affect the total sugar content of the fruits of'FS1524',but significantly increased the titratable acid content.(3)Overall analysis from water content,ash,crude protein,crude fat,sugar,lycoypene,polyphenols,vitamin C,amino acid of fruits,it suggested that overall nutrient quality of 'Heiji 1#' was best among five cherry tomato,followed by 'Jinzhu',however,overall nutrient of 'Lvbaoshi 1#' was showed the lowest among five cherry tomato.Major mineral elements in fruits were showed that mineral elements of 'Heiji 1#' were similar to those of 'Jinzhu' and'Lvbaoshi 1#',and higher than those of ' Fantao ' significantly.Types and contents of amino acids of 'Heiji 1#' were similar to those of 'Lvbaoshi 1#' and 'Fantao',and lower than those of 'Jinzhu'.Thus,'Heiji 1#' and 'Jinzhu' could be used as more suitable varieties for the local cultivation of Suzhou.In summary,from the point of view of quality index,The effect of shading treatment on the quality indexes of different tomato was different.Shading significantly decreased the yield of spring tomato fruit of the first ear,which is most obvious effect of 'FS 1524' fruit production,followed by 'Fengzhu',and ' Aizhu' decrease of production is least.Among these spring cherry tomato varieties,' Lvbaoshi 1#' production decreased very significantly,followed by FS1524.The significant effect of shading on fruit yield of second ear was showed in 'FS1524 ' variety.Combination of yield and quality,suitable for planting in Suzhou was ' Aizhu' variety.'Heiji 1#' and 'Jinzhu' can be as more suitable varieties for planting in the Suzhou local.
